Senior Big Data Engineer
Confidential Company(Login to view company details)
10LPA - 50LPA
Pune
Full-Time
5-12 years
Job Summary
We are looking for a highly skilled Senior Spark Engineer with 5–7+ years of hands-on experience in big data development. The ideal candidate will have strong expertise in Spark (batch and streaming), PySpark, Hadoop, Hive, SQL, and data engineering, with experience in building and deploying end-to-end data pipelines. Knowledge of Kafka, Airflow, Databricks, and cloud-based big data solutions is highly desirable.
Job Roles & Responsibilities
- Design, develop, and optimize batch and streaming data pipelines using Apache Spark (Core, SQL, Streaming).
- Build scalable ETL workflows with PySpark and migrate existing pipelines to Spark-based architectures.
- Work with Hadoop, HDFS, YARN, and integrate them with streaming sources like Kafka.
- Implement and support real-time data processing using DStreams and Structured Streaming.
- Write robust code in Scala, Python, or Java for data transformations and automation.
- Use Jupyter Notebooks or similar tools for exploration, development, and debugging.
- Orchestrate and schedule jobs using Airflow or equivalent workflow engines.
- Ensure performance tuning and fault tolerance of big data systems.
Cultural Expectations
- Minimum 5 years of experience in big data engineering with expertise in Spark and Hadoop ecosystems.
- Proficient in data engineering practices including ETL development and real-time data streaming.
- Strong programming skills in Scala, Python, and Java.
- Experience working with Kafka and implementing Spark Streaming solutions.
- Familiarity with tools like Jupyter Notebooks, Airflow, and CI/CD best practices.
- Strong problem-solving skills, team collaboration, and communication abilities.
- Good to Have Skills:
- Experience with Flink and Kudu for advanced streaming use cases.
- Knowledge of CI/CD automation for data workflows.
- Exposure to Apache NiFi for data ingestion and transformation.
- Familiarity with Informatica workflow migration projects.
Hiring Process
- Live coding task to evaluate coding proficiency.
- Technical interview with senior member from the technical team.
- Final interview with Tech Lead/CTO.
Login to Apply
Please login to apply for this job.
Confidential Company
Company details are hidden for privacy
Login to view company information
Other Jobs
J
Senior TypeScript Backend Engineer
Indore
J
TypeScript Backend Engineer
Indore
J
Lead TypeScript Backend Engineer
Indore
J
Pre-Sales Development Representative (SDR)
Remote
J
Team Member - Project Management (NPD)
Pune
